Commit 66187ab9 by Renzo Lucioni

Clean up translated strings in registration page, dashboard, and track selection flow

parent 43ce6421
......@@ -280,7 +280,7 @@ class IntegrationTest(testutil.TestCase, test.TestCase):
def assert_register_response_before_pipeline_looks_correct(self, response):
"""Asserts a GET of /register not in the pipeline looks correct."""
self.assertEqual(200, response.status_code)
self.assertIn('Sign up with ' + self.PROVIDER_CLASS.NAME, response.content)
self.assertIn('Register with ' + self.PROVIDER_CLASS.NAME, response.content)
self.assert_signin_button_looks_functional(response.content, pipeline.AUTH_ENTRY_REGISTER)
def assert_signin_button_looks_functional(self, content, auth_entry):
......
......@@ -26,8 +26,8 @@ msgid ""
msgstr ""
"Project-Id-Version: 0.1a\n"
"Report-Msgid-Bugs-To: openedx-translation@googlegroups.com\n"
"POT-Creation-Date: 2014-09-16 10:49-0400\n"
"PO-Revision-Date: 2014-09-16 14:50:40.693688\n"
"POT-Creation-Date: 2014-09-17 18:33+0000\n"
"PO-Revision-Date: 2014-09-17 18:34:42.947003\n"
"Last-Translator: \n"
"Language-Team: openedx-translation <openedx-translation@googlegroups.com>\n"
"MIME-Version: 1.0\n"
......@@ -1548,6 +1548,38 @@ msgstr ""
"αмєт, ¢ση#"
#: common/lib/xmodule/xmodule/js/src/video/00_i18n.js
#: common/lib/xmodule/xmodule/js/src/video/04_video_control.js
msgid "Play"
msgstr "Pläý Ⱡ'σяєм#"
#: common/lib/xmodule/xmodule/js/src/video/00_i18n.js
#: common/lib/xmodule/xmodule/js/src/video/04_video_control.js
msgid "Pause"
msgstr "Päüsé Ⱡ'σяєм ι#"
#: common/lib/xmodule/xmodule/js/src/video/00_i18n.js
msgid "Mute"
msgstr "Müté Ⱡ'σяєм#"
#: common/lib/xmodule/xmodule/js/src/video/00_i18n.js
msgid "Unmute"
msgstr "Ûnmüté Ⱡ'σяєм ιρѕ#"
#: common/lib/xmodule/xmodule/js/src/video/00_i18n.js
#: common/lib/xmodule/xmodule/js/src/video/04_video_control.js
msgid "Exit full browser"
msgstr "Éxït füll ßröwsér Ⱡ'σ#"
#: common/lib/xmodule/xmodule/js/src/video/00_i18n.js
#: common/lib/xmodule/xmodule/js/src/video/04_video_control.js
msgid "Fill browser"
msgstr "Fïll ßröwsér Ⱡ#"
#: common/lib/xmodule/xmodule/js/src/video/00_i18n.js
msgid "Speed"
msgstr "Spééd Ⱡ'σяєм ι#"
#: common/lib/xmodule/xmodule/js/src/video/00_i18n.js
msgid "Volume"
msgstr "Völümé Ⱡ'σяєм ιρѕ#"
......@@ -1606,22 +1638,6 @@ msgstr ""
msgid "Video slider"
msgstr "Vïdéö slïdér Ⱡ#"
#: common/lib/xmodule/xmodule/js/src/video/04_video_control.js
msgid "Pause"
msgstr "Päüsé Ⱡ'σяєм ι#"
#: common/lib/xmodule/xmodule/js/src/video/04_video_control.js
msgid "Play"
msgstr "Pläý Ⱡ'σяєм#"
#: common/lib/xmodule/xmodule/js/src/video/04_video_control.js
msgid "Fill browser"
msgstr "Fïll ßröwsér Ⱡ#"
#: common/lib/xmodule/xmodule/js/src/video/04_video_control.js
msgid "Exit full browser"
msgstr "Éxït füll ßröwsér Ⱡ'σ#"
#: common/lib/xmodule/xmodule/js/src/video/05_video_quality_control.js
msgid "HD on"
msgstr "HD ön Ⱡ'σяєм ι#"
......@@ -2357,33 +2373,6 @@ msgstr "Çlösé Çälçülätör Ⱡ'σ#"
msgid "Post body"
msgstr "Pöst ßödý #"
#. Translators: "Distribution" refers to a grade distribution. This error
#. message appears when there is an error getting the data on grade
#. distribution.;
#: lms/static/coffee/src/instructor_dashboard/analytics.js
msgid "Error fetching distribution."
msgstr "Érrör fétçhïng dïstrïßütïön. Ⱡ'σяєм #"
#: lms/static/coffee/src/instructor_dashboard/analytics.js
#: lms/static/coffee/src/instructor_dashboard/instructor_analytics.js
msgid "Unavailable metric display."
msgstr "Ûnäväïläßlé métrïç dïspläý. Ⱡ'σяєм#"
#: lms/static/coffee/src/instructor_dashboard/analytics.js
#: lms/static/coffee/src/instructor_dashboard/instructor_analytics.js
msgid "Error fetching grade distributions."
msgstr "Érrör fétçhïng grädé dïstrïßütïöns. Ⱡ'σяєм ιρ#"
#: lms/static/coffee/src/instructor_dashboard/analytics.js
#: lms/static/coffee/src/instructor_dashboard/instructor_analytics.js
msgid "Last Updated: <%= timestamp %>"
msgstr "Läst Ûpdätéd: <%= timestamp %> Ⱡ'σ#"
#: lms/static/coffee/src/instructor_dashboard/analytics.js
#: lms/static/coffee/src/instructor_dashboard/instructor_analytics.js
msgid "<%= num_students %> students scored."
msgstr "<%= num_students %> stüdénts sçöréd. Ⱡ'σя#"
#: lms/static/coffee/src/instructor_dashboard/data_download.js
#: cms/templates/js/mock/mock-group-configuration-page.underscore
msgid "Loading..."
......@@ -2413,6 +2402,22 @@ msgstr ""
"Lïnks äré générätéd ön démänd änd éxpïré wïthïn 5 mïnütés düé tö thé "
"sénsïtïvé nätüré öf stüdént ïnförmätïön. Ⱡ'σяєм ιρѕυм ∂σłσя ѕιт αмєт, ¢σηѕ#"
#: lms/static/coffee/src/instructor_dashboard/instructor_analytics.js
msgid "Unavailable metric display."
msgstr "Ûnäväïläßlé métrïç dïspläý. Ⱡ'σяєм#"
#: lms/static/coffee/src/instructor_dashboard/instructor_analytics.js
msgid "Error fetching grade distributions."
msgstr "Érrör fétçhïng grädé dïstrïßütïöns. Ⱡ'σяєм ιρ#"
#: lms/static/coffee/src/instructor_dashboard/instructor_analytics.js
msgid "Last Updated: <%= timestamp %>"
msgstr "Läst Ûpdätéd: <%= timestamp %> Ⱡ'σ#"
#: lms/static/coffee/src/instructor_dashboard/instructor_analytics.js
msgid "<%= num_students %> students scored."
msgstr "<%= num_students %> stüdénts sçöréd. Ⱡ'σя#"
#: lms/static/coffee/src/instructor_dashboard/membership.js
msgid "Username"
msgstr "Ûsérnämé #"
......
......@@ -27,8 +27,8 @@ from django.core.urlresolvers import reverse
## override in a more generalizable fashion.
% if not stanford_theme_enabled():
<div class="cta cta-welcome">
<h3>${_("Welcome to {platform_name}").format(platform_name=platform_name)}</h3>
<p>${_("Registering with {platform_name} gives you access to all of our current and future free courses. Not ready to take a course just yet? Registering puts you on our mailing list - we will update you as courses are added.").format(platform_name=platform_name)}</p>
<h3>${_("Welcome to {platform_name}!").format(platform_name=platform_name)}</h3>
<p>${_("Registering with {platform_name} gives you access to all of our current and future free courses. Not ready to take a course just yet? Registering also adds you to our mailing list - we will update you as courses are added.").format(platform_name=platform_name)}</p>
</div>
% endif
......@@ -37,17 +37,17 @@ from django.core.urlresolvers import reverse
% if stanford_theme_enabled():
<p>${_("You will receive an activation email. You must click on the activation link to complete the process. Don't see the email? Check your spam folder and mark emails from class.stanford.edu as 'not spam', since you'll want to be able to receive email from your courses.")}</p>
% else:
<p>${_("As part of joining {platform_name}, you will receive an activation email. You must click on the activation link to complete the process. Don't see the email? Check your spam folder and mark {platform_name} emails as 'not spam'. At {platform_name}, we communicate mostly through email.").format(platform_name=platform_name)}</p>
<p>${_("As part of registering with {platform_name}, you will receive an activation email. You must click on the activation link to complete the registration process. Don't see the email? Check your spam folder and mark {platform_name} emails as 'not spam'. At {platform_name}, we communicate mostly through email.").format(platform_name=platform_name)}</p>
% endif
</div>
% if settings.MKTG_URL_LINK_MAP.get('FAQ'):
<div class="cta cta-help">
<h3>${_("Need Help?")}</h3>
<p>${_("Need help in registering with {platform_name}?").format(platform_name=platform_name)}
<p>${_("Need help registering with {platform_name}?").format(platform_name=platform_name)}
<a href="${marketing_link('FAQ')}">
${_("View our FAQs for answers to commonly asked questions.")}
</a>
${_("Once registered, most questions can be answered in the course specific discussion forums or through the FAQs.")}</p>
${_("After you register, you can find answers to most of your questions in course-specific FAQs and discussions.")}</p>
</div>
% endif
......@@ -108,7 +108,7 @@
<!-- status messages -->
<div role="alert" class="status message">
<h3 class="message-title">${_("We're sorry, {platform_name} enrollment is not available in your region").format(platform_name=platform_name)}</h3>
<h3 class="message-title">${_("We're sorry. Unfortunately, {platform_name} is not available in your region.").format(platform_name=platform_name)}</h3>
</div>
<div role="alert" class="status message submission-error" tabindex="-1">
......@@ -124,7 +124,7 @@
% for enabled in provider.Registry.enabled():
## Translators: provider_name is the name of an external, third-party user authentication service (like Google or LinkedIn).
<button type="submit" class="button button-primary button-${enabled.NAME}" onclick="thirdPartySignin(event, '${pipeline.get_login_url(enabled.NAME, pipeline.AUTH_ENTRY_REGISTER)}');"><span class="icon ${enabled.ICON_CLASS}"></span>${_('Sign up with {provider_name}').format(provider_name=enabled.NAME)}</button>
<button type="submit" class="button button-primary button-${enabled.NAME}" onclick="thirdPartySignin(event, '${pipeline.get_login_url(enabled.NAME, pipeline.AUTH_ENTRY_REGISTER)}');"><span class="icon ${enabled.ICON_CLASS}"></span>${_('Register with {provider_name}').format(provider_name=enabled.NAME)}</button>
% endfor
</div>
......@@ -137,7 +137,7 @@
<p class="instructions">
${_('Create your own {platform_name} account below').format(platform_name=platform_name)}
<span class="note">${_('Required fields are noted by <strong class="indicator">bold text and an asterisk (*)</strong>.')}</span>
<span class="note">${_('Required fields are indicated by <strong class="indicator">bold text and an asterisk (*)</strong>.')}</span>
</p>
......@@ -155,7 +155,7 @@
<p class="instructions">
${_("Please complete the following fields to register for an account. ")}<br />
${_('Required fields are noted by <strong class="indicator">bold text and an asterisk (*)</strong>.')}
${_('Required fields are indicated by <strong class="indicator">bold text and an asterisk (*)</strong>.')}
</p>
% endif
......@@ -179,7 +179,7 @@
<li class="field required text" id="field-username">
<label for="username">${_('Public Username')}</label>
<input id="username" type="text" name="username" value="${username}" placeholder="${_('example: JaneDoe')}" required aria-required="true" aria-describedby="username-tip"/>
<span class="tip tip-input" id="username-tip">${_('Will be shown in any discussions or forums you participate in')} <strong>(${_('cannot be changed later')})</strong></span>
<span class="tip tip-input" id="username-tip">${_('The name that will identify you in your courses')} <strong>(${_('cannot be changed later')})</strong></span>
</li>
% if settings.FEATURES.get('ENABLE_THIRD_PARTY_AUTH') and running_pipeline:
......
......@@ -13,7 +13,7 @@
<li class="help-item help-item-technical">
<h3 class="title">${_("Having Technical Trouble?")}</h3>
<div class="copy">
<p>${_("Please make sure your browser is updated to the <strong>{a_start}most recent version possible{a_end}</strong>. Also, please make sure your <strong>web cam is plugged in, turned on, and allowed to function in your web browser (commonly adjustable in your browser settings)</strong>").format(a_start='<a rel="external" href="http://browsehappy.com/">', a_end="</a>")}</p>
<p>${_("Please make sure your browser is updated to the <strong>{a_start}most recent version possible{a_end}</strong>. Also, please make sure your <strong>webcam is plugged in, turned on, and allowed to function in your web browser (commonly adjustable in your browser settings)</strong>").format(a_start='<a rel="external" href="http://browsehappy.com/">', a_end="</a>")}</p>
</div>
</li>
......
......@@ -34,7 +34,7 @@
<li class="help-item help-item-technical">
<h3 class="title">${_("Technical Requirements")}</h3>
<div class="copy">
<p>${_("Please make sure your browser is updated to the {a_start}most recent version possible{a_end}. Also, please make sure your <strong>web cam is plugged in, turned on, and allowed to function in your web browser (commonly adjustable in your browser settings).</strong>").format(a_start='<strong><a rel="external" href="http://browsehappy.com/">', a_end="</a></strong>")}</p>
<p>${_("Please make sure your browser is updated to the {a_start}most recent version possible{a_end}. Also, please make sure your <strong>webcam is plugged in, turned on, and allowed to function in your web browser (commonly adjustable in your browser settings).</strong>").format(a_start='<strong><a rel="external" href="http://browsehappy.com/">', a_end="</a></strong>")}</p>
</div>
</li>
</ul>
......@@ -56,7 +56,7 @@
<li class="help-item help-item-technical">
<h3 class="title">${_("Technical Requirements")}</h3>
<div class="copy">
<p>${_("Please make sure your browser is updated to the {a_start}most recent version possible{a_end}. Also, please make sure your <strong>web cam is plugged in, turned on, and allowed to function in your web browser (commonly adjustable in your browser settings).</strong>").format(a_start='<strong><a rel="external" href="http://browsehappy.com/">', a_end="</a></strong>")}</p>
<p>${_("Please make sure your browser is updated to the {a_start}most recent version possible{a_end}. Also, please make sure your <strong>webcam is plugged in, turned on, and allowed to function in your web browser (commonly adjustable in your browser settings).</strong>").format(a_start='<strong><a rel="external" href="http://browsehappy.com/">', a_end="</a></strong>")}</p>
</div>
</li>
</ul>
......
......@@ -103,7 +103,7 @@
<div class="copy">
<p>
<span class="copy-super">${_("Check your email")}</span>
<span class="copy-sub">${_("you need an active edX account before registering - check your email for instructions")}</span>
<span class="copy-sub">${_("You need to activate your {platform_name} account before you can register for courses. Check your inbox for an activation email.").format(platform_name=settings.PLATFORM_NAME)}</span>
</p>
</div>
</li>
......@@ -119,7 +119,7 @@
<div class="copy">
<p>
<span class="copy-super">${_("A photo identification document")}</span>
<span class="copy-sub">${_("A driver's license, passport, or other government or school-issued ID with your name and picture on it")}</span>
<span class="copy-sub">${_("A driver's license, passport, or other government or school-issued ID with your name and picture on it.")}</span>
</p>
</div>
</li>
......@@ -133,7 +133,13 @@
<div class="copy">
<p>
<span class="copy-super">${_("A webcam and a modern browser")}</span>
<span class="copy-sub"><strong><a rel="external" href="https://www.mozilla.org/en-US/firefox/new/">Firefox</a>, <a rel="external" href="https://www.google.com/intl/en/chrome/browser/">Chrome</a>, <a rel="external" href="http://www.apple.com/safari/">Safari</a>, <a rel="external" href="http://windows.microsoft.com/en-us/internet-explorer/download-ie">IE9+</a></strong> - ${_("Please make sure your browser is updated to the most recent version possible")}
<span class="copy-sub"><strong>
<a rel="external" href="https://www.mozilla.org/en-US/firefox/new/">Firefox</a>,
<a rel="external" href="https://www.google.com/intl/en/chrome/browser/">Chrome</a>,
<a rel="external" href="http://www.apple.com/safari/">Safari</a>,
## Translators: This phrase will look like this: "Internet Explorer 9 or later"
<a rel="external" href="http://windows.microsoft.com/en-us/internet-explorer/download-ie">${_("{internet_explorer_version} or later").format(internet_explorer_version="Internet Explorer 9")}</a></strong>.
${_("Please make sure your browser is updated to the most recent version possible.")}
</span>
</p>
</div>
......@@ -148,7 +154,7 @@
<div class="copy">
<p>
<span class="copy-super">${_("A major credit or debit card")}</span>
<span class="copy-sub">${_("Visa, Master Card, American Express, Discover, Diners Club, JCB with Discover logo")}</span>
<span class="copy-sub">${_("Visa, MasterCard, American Express, Discover, Diners Club, or JCB with the Discover logo.")}</span>
</p>
</div>
</li>
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ment